Module Name: src Committed By: msaitoh Date: Mon Oct 7 11:53:41 UTC 2019
Modified Files: src/distrib/sets/lists/man: mi src/share/man/man4: Makefile mii.4 vge.4 src/sys/arch/amd64/conf: ALL GENERIC src/sys/arch/i386/conf: ALL GENERIC src/sys/dev: DEVNAMES src/sys/dev/mii: files.mii src/sys/dev/pci: if_stge.c if_stgereg.h Added Files: src/share/man/man4: ipgphy.4 src/sys/dev/mii: ipgphy.c ipgphyreg.h Log Message: Add support IC Plus IP1000* PHYs. PR/kern 42314 first reported by Tomokazu HARADA and patch provided by Andrius V.
